Zimbabwe Humanitarian Bulletin 01 July - 31 August 2013

  • A quarter of Zimbabwe’s rural population is expected to need food assistance in the lean season.

  • Acute malnutrition in all provinces remains below the national threshold although routine screening should be availed more widely so treatment can be availed to those in need.

  • Partners have employed an array of strategies in efforts to improve food and nutrition security.

  • Fluctuations in the number of Zimbabweans deported from neighbouring countries continue to be observed.
